KOTA KINABALU: Prime Min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im dismissed clashes between Pakatan Harapan (PH) and Gabungan Rakyat Sabah (GRS) in the Sabah state election as a “friendly fight.” Speaking at Sembang Santai, Anwar highlighted contests in Karamunting (PH vs BN), Kemabong, and Moyog (13-cornered including PH and GRS).

DAP secretary-general Anthony Loke echoed this, calling DAP-GRS face-offs in several seats unavoidable due to local factors and failed agreements. Despite efforts to avoid overlaps, multi-cornered battles remain common in Sabah polls. Both leaders expressed confidence that these rivalries won’t damage coalitions, leaving outcomes to voters on Nov 29.
